You are right about the mercury head. The maker's mark is from a Paris jeweler - Peconnet, Charles. His mark was valid from 1876 - 1902.

In Vivian Becker's book "Art Nouveau Jewelry" she describes Charles Peconnet's mark as a "pike surmounted by a star; CP.
No picture or drawing of the mark is shown.

The only other information given is this:
"Peconnet. French firm of jewelers. Vever illustrates a group of their diamond and pearl set rings made around 1898-1900".
